CHRISTIAN EDUCATION CLASSES AND OTHER GROUPS

At Calvary Lutheran Church, there are Christian Education opportunities offered for all ages. They include:
Adult Inquiry Class
The Inquiry Class explores the doctrinal beliefs of our faith. The class provides instruction in the basic teachings of Scriptures as understood by the Lutheran Church. It is an excellent opportunity for those who wish to examine what we believe. For dates and times, contact the Church Office Secretary or the Pastor. Those who wish to become members of the congregation are invited to do so upon completion of this class.
Confirmation Class
Seventh and eighth graders are urged to become members of the Confirmation Class. Each month from September to March a confirmation is held. During the class students learn the teachings of the Lutheran Church. Upon completion of this class the young person may be received into Communicant Membership.
Ladies Morning Bible Study
This is a weekly Bible study for ladies, usually held during the middle of the week from September to June. The group usually studies one book of the Bible at a time, exploring applications for daily living.
Sunday School
Our Sunday School program provides classes for people from three years old through adult. We have an excellent teaching staff. In addition to classes for the different age levels of children, individual classes are also offered for Junior High, Senior High and Adults. Sunday School classes begin at 10:30 a.m. For more information contact the Church Office Secretary.
Vacation Bible School
Calvary offers Vacation Bible School for youth from age four through sixth grade. This annual event takes place for one week during June, July or August. Our success in this area has been attributed to the excellent staff of teachers, helpers, and kitchen crew that is put together each year. For dates contact the Church Office Secretary.

In addition to these classes, there are several groups which include Bible study as well as fellowship and service. They are:
Calvary's Ladies Guild
This group of ladies meets on the first Thursday of each month at noon from September to May. Each meeting begins with a luncheon served by a different Group of hostesses each month. The luncheon is followed with a devotion led by Pastor. During the business portion of the meeting, plans for service projects which the ladies participate in throughout the year are discussed. For more information contact the Church Office Secretary.
"O.W.L.S" (Older Wiser Lutheran Seniors)
This lively group of Senior Citizens meets once a month. Each meeting opens with a devotion, which is followed by discussion of possible service-outreach projects to be done by the group. The meetings continue with different fellowship activities which often correspond with the holiday of the month, i.e. Valentine's Day, St. Patrick's Day, etc. For dates and times consult the newsletter or the bulletin. For more information contact a member of the group's organizing committee.
Youth Groups
The three-fold purpose of Calvary 's youth program is for youth to: Grow spiritually, have fellowship with other Christian youth, and serve the congregation and community. Calvary has both a Junior High youth group, and a Senior High youth group. Each group has its individual meetings twice a month. The meetings involve a topical Bible study, planning, and fellowship. In addition to meetings, a variety of youth activities are scheduled throughout the year. For dates and times contact the church office.
Small Group Bible Studies
Occasionally, a small group or a home Bible study forms as the need arises. For further information, contact the Church Office Secretary.
Groups whose purpose is to enhance worship services are:
Altar Guild
Calvary's Altar Guild consists of ladies who are responsible for preparing the altar for Holy Commuion, changing the different colored paraments according to the church year, taking; care of the candles and the flowers for the altar, keeping robes worn by pastor, elders, and candlelighters clean, and keeping the chalice and wafer tray, and the candle and flower holders well polished. The guild has an organizational meeting once a year to assign a different pair of ladies to handle the altar tasks for each month of the year. For more information contact the Church Office Secretary.
Choir
The choir provides an enriching experience for both the congregation and the choir members. vocal as well as instrumental talents of members are utilized to enhance the worship services. For more information, contact the Church Office.
